Azure Cache for Redis에서 사용 중지된 항목

이 문서에서는 Azure Cache for Redis에서 사용 중지된 항목을 알아봅니다.

Redis 버전 4

2023년 6월 30일에 Azure Cache for Redis 인스턴스용 버전 4를 사용 중지합니다. 그 날짜 전까지 캐시 인스턴스를 버전 6으로 업그레이드해야 합니다.

  • 2023년 6월 30일 이후에는 Redis 버전 4를 실행하는 모든 캐시 인스턴스가 자동으로 업그레이드됩니다.
  • 지역 복제가 사용하도록 설정된 Redis 버전 4를 실행하는 모든 캐시 인스턴스는 2023년 8월 30일 이후에 자동으로 업그레이드됩니다.

최대한 편리하게 업그레이드할 수 있도록 사용자의 요구와 일정을 수용하기 위해 캐시를 직접 업그레이드하는 것이 좋습니다.

오픈 소스 Redis 버전 4는 몇 년 전에 릴리스되었으며 현재는 사용 중지되었습니다. 버전 4는 커뮤니티로부터 중요한 버그 또는 보안 수정을 더 이상 받지 않습니다. Azure Cache for Redis는 Azure에서 오픈 소스 Redis를 관리되는 서비스로 제공합니다. 오픈 소스 제품과 동기화를 유지하기 위해 버전 4도 사용 중지될 예정입니다. Microsoft는 사용 중지될 때까지 최신 버전의 보안 수정 사항을 버전 4로 계속 백포트합니다. Redis 버전 6이 제공해야 하는 다양한 기능 집합을 사용할 수 있도록 캐시를 버전 6으로 더 빨리 업그레이드하는 것이 좋습니다. 자세한 내용은 Redis 6 GA 공지 사항을 참조하세요.

버전 4 Azure Cache for Redis 인스턴스를 업그레이드하려면 기존 Redis 4 캐시를 Redis 6으로 업그레이드하는 방법을 참조하세요. 캐시 인스턴스에 지역 복제가 사용하도록 설정된 경우 업그레이드하기 전에 캐시를 연결 해제해야 합니다.

중요한 업그레이드 타임라인

지금부터 2023년 6월 30일까지 기존 Azure Cache for Redis 버전 4 인스턴스를 계속 사용할 수 있습니다. 사용 중지는 업그레이드할 수 있는 최대 시간을 확보하도록 다음과 같은 단계로 진행됩니다.

날짜 설명
11월 1일 2022 2022년 11월 1일부터 모든 버전의 Azure Cache for Redis REST API, PowerShell, Azure CLI 및 Azure SDK는 기본적으로 Redis 버전 6을 사용하여 Redis 인스턴스를 만듭니다. 캐시 인스턴스에 특정 Redis 버전이 필요한 경우 Redis 6이 새 캐시 인스턴스의 기본값이 됨을 참조하세요.
2023년 3월 1일 2023년 3월 1일부터는 Redis 버전 4를 사용하여 새 Azure Cache for Redis 인스턴스를 만들 수 없습니다. 또한 Redis 버전 4를 사용하여 캐시 인스턴스 간에 새 지역 복제 링크를 만들 수 없습니다.
2023년 6월 30일 2023년 6월 30일 이후에는 지역 복제 링크가 없는 나머지 버전 4 캐시 인스턴스가 버전 6으로 자동 업그레이드됩니다.
2023년 8월 30일 2023년 8월 30일 이후에는 지역 복제 링크가 있는 나머지 버전 4 캐시 인스턴스가 버전 6으로 자동 업그레이드됩니다. 이 업그레이드 작업을 수행하려면 캐시를 연결 해제한 후 다시 연결해야 하며 이때 지역 복제 링크 가동 중지 시간이 발생할 수 있습니다.

클라우드 서비스의 버전 4 캐시

캐시 인스턴스가 클라우드 서비스 사용 중지의 영향을 받는 경우 가상 머신 확장 집합에 빌드된 캐시로 마이그레이션할 때까지는 Redis 6으로 업그레이드할 수 없습니다. 이 경우 azurecachemigration@microsoft.com에 메일을 보내면 마이그레이션에 도움을 드릴 수 있습니다.

Redis 4를 사용하는 Cloud Services 기반 캐시에 남아 있는 모든 것은 2023년 10월 31일 이후에 자동으로 마이그레이션됩니다. 이 마이그레이션 방법을 사용하려면 캐시에서 약 30분의 가동 중지 시간 및 전체 데이터 손실이 필요합니다. 자동 마이그레이션을 방지하려면 클라우드 서비스 기반 캐시 인스턴스를 해당 날짜 이전에 Virtual Machine Scale Set 기반 캐시 인스턴스로 마이그레이션할 수 있습니다.

캐시가 Cloud Services(클래식)에 있는 경우 수행할 작업에 대한 자세한 내용은 Cloud Services(클래식)의 Azure Cache for Redis를 참조하세요.

Redis 4 사용 중지 관련 질문

캐시가 버전 4에서 실행되고 있는지 확인하는 방법

Azure Cache for Redis 포털의 리소스 메뉴에서 속성을 선택하여 캐시 인스턴스의 Redis 버전을 확인합니다.

Redis 버전 4가 사용 중지되는 이유는 무엇인가요?

Azure Cache for Redis는 인기 있는 오픈 소스 캐싱 솔루션인 Redis의 관리형 제품입니다. Redis 버전 4는 오픈 소스 커뮤니티에서 더 이상 지원되지 않습니다. Redis 4는 2023년 6월 30일부터 Azure에서 더 이상 지원되지 않습니다.

Redis 4 캐시는 사용 중지될 때까지 지원되나요?

Redis 버전 4 캐시는 2023년 6월 30일까지 중요한 버그 수정 및 보안 업데이트를 계속 받습니다.

지역 복제 링크가 있는 동안에는 캐시를 업그레이드할 수 없습니다.

  1. 먼저 캐시의 연결을 일시적으로 해제해야 합니다.
  2. 두 캐시를 모두 업그레이드합니다.
  3. 그런 다음, 다시 연결합니다.

2023년 6월 30일까지 Redis 버전 6로 업그레이드하지 않으면 캐시는 어떻게 되나요?

2023년 6월 30일까지 Redis 4 캐시를 업그레이드하지 않으면 캐시가 자동으로 버전 6로 업그레이드됩니다. 캐시에 예약된 유지 관리 기간이 있는 경우 유지 관리 기간 동안 업그레이드가 수행됩니다. 지역 복제된 Redis 4 캐시는 2023년 8월 30일에 사용 중지됩니다.

2023년 6월 30일까지 업그레이드하지 않으면 클라우드 서비스 캐시는 어떻게 되나요?

클라우드 서비스 버전 4 캐시는 Azure 가상 머신 확장 집합에 따라 캐시로 마이그레이션될 때까지 버전 6로 업그레이드할 수 없습니다.

Redis 4를 사용하는 Cloud Services 기반 캐시에 남아 있는 모든 것은 2023년 10월 31일 이후에 자동으로 마이그레이션됩니다. 이 마이그레이션 방법을 사용하려면 캐시에서 약 30분의 가동 중지 시간 및 전체 데이터 손실이 필요합니다. 자동 마이그레이션을 방지하려면 클라우드 서비스 기반 캐시 인스턴스를 해당 날짜 이전에 Virtual Machine Scale Set 기반 캐시로 마이그레이션할 수 있습니다. 가능한 한 빨리 캐시를 Azure Virtual Machine Scale Set으로 마이그레이션하는 것이 좋습니다.

자세한 내용은 Cloud Services(클래식)에 대한 종속성이 있는 캐시를 참조하세요.

Redis 버전 6를 사용할 수 있도록 애플리케이션을 업데이트해야 하나요?

Redis 버전 6는 버전 4와 호환되며 애플리케이션은 버전 업그레이드 후에도 계속 원활하게 작동해야 합니다.

업그레이드 작업을 실행할 때 캐시는 정확히 어떻게 되나요?

업그레이드 프로세스 중에 캐시의 복제본 노드가 Redis 버전 6를 실행하도록 먼저 업그레이드됩니다. 그러면 업그레이드 복제본 노드는 캐시의 기본 노드로 인계되고 이전 기본 노드는 다시 부팅하여 복제본 역할을 수행합니다. 이 프로세스는 패치는 어떻게 발생하나요?에 설명된 패치 프로세스와 완전히 동일합니다.

업그레이드 프로세스 중에 캐시를 사용할 수 있나요?

표준 및 프리미엄 캐시는 업그레이드 프로세스 중에 완벽하게 작동하고 사용할 수 있지만 애플리케이션에 몇 초 동안 연결 블립이 표시됩니다. 업그레이드하는 동안 기본 캐시를 사용할 수 없으며 모든 데이터가 손실됩니다.

업그레이드는 얼마나 걸리나요?

일반적으로 업그레이드 작업은 캐시 노드당 약 20분이 걸리지만 캐시 서버 부하가 높은 경우 더 오래 걸릴 수 있습니다.

REST API, Azure CLI 또는 PowerShell을 통해 업그레이드 작업을 실행할 수 있나요?

예, 업그레이드 프로세스는 REST API, Azure CLI 또는 PowerShell 명령을 통해 트리거할 수 있습니다. 자세한 내용은 기존 Redis 4 캐시를 Redis 6으로 업그레이드하는 방법을 참조하세요.

업그레이드하는 동안 내 애플리케이션이 영향을 받나요?

애플리케이션에 몇 초 동안 지속되는 연결 블립이 표시됩니다. 애플리케이션은 연결 오류가 발생할 때 명령을 적절하게 다시 시도해야 합니다. 자세한 내용은 연결 복원력을 위한 모범 사례를 참조하세요.

업그레이드 작업을 롤백할 수 있나요?

아니요, 업그레이드는 롤백할 수 없습니다.